lower radiator hose help

Ok just putting the finishing touches on this rebuild and I can't figure out the old configuration of how the LOWER radiator hoses interact with the auto trans oil cooler...? I cut them upon dis-assembly and now can't figure out how they go back...I have SCOURED the search function and google images for a proper shot and can't find what I need!

It shouldn't matter. They are just going straight through a hollow tube (on these radiators) and out the other end. The above poster is right if it's a crossflow rad just because you don't want to fight gravity. Long story short.......whatever is easiest for you to route,it shouldn't matter.
